A fixture in woolsheds and on farmhouse verandahs across the country, straw brooms are synonymous with the image of rural Australia â but these ones have a special story.â â The last remaining original producer of straw brooms, Tumut Broom Factory has been handed down through generations â three, in fact. Having taken up the trade 37 years ago when his father asked for "a hand", owner Geoff Wortes is an expert in his craft. And now, history repeats as his own son, Andrew, has joined the ranks. For 25 years, Jim Gladders made Christmas cakes for his family, baking three every October â one for each of his daughters and another for himself â and keeping them in the refrigerator to mature until December 25.â â It's through his eldest daughter Paula, who fondly remembers her father serving it "with a chunk of cheddar cheese and a glass of brandy", that the tradition lives on as a way to remember "Pa Jim", who passed away at 84.â â One of our favourite and special heirloom recipes, you can recreate it by tapping the link in our bio.â â Photography: @markroperphotographyâ Styling: @deborahkaloperfoodstylistâ Words: @sarahjineilâ â #heirloomrecipes #christmasrecipe #christmascake #christmaspudding #traditionalrecipe #christmasdessert

Spring is the season for cushy, lush and blushing peonies â and at Spring Hill flower farm, it must be a delightful sight.â â For most of the year, architect Nicky and global equities trader Mac focus their time and enery on their respective careers. But come the 10th or 12th of November, it's all hands on deck as the first buds appear. Once the buds unfurl, the property in central Victoria is opened over two weekends for visitors to pick their own.
